The story behind the name
Melissa is a name of Greek origin that means 'bee'. In Greek mythology, Melissa was a nymph who cared for Zeus as an infant. The name has a long history and has been popular in various cultures. It is associated with sweetness, nurturing qualities, and hard work. Parents may choose the name Melissa for its classic and timeless sound, as well as its connection to nature and mythology. Famous bearers of the name include actress Melissa McCarthy and singer Melissa Etheridge.
